NURSING 223
Childhood Development: Research and Application to Nursing
Nursing · 3 units · Graduate courses (200-299)
Focus on the critique and evaluation of theory and current research in child development and application to the care of children. Includes the scientific basis for understanding human growth and development, anticipating problems, and managing barriers to growth and development throughout childhood.
Letter grading.
